Benefits Of Using Dynamic DNS For Remote Device Access

Dynamic DNS (DDNS) is a service created to enable customers to connect to a device with an altering IP address via a static domain. This capability is especially helpful for gadgets such as home servers, DVRs, and remote access routers, where the integral instability of ISP-provided IP addresses can hinder remote access. Typically, Domain Name System (DNS) solves straightforward domain names to IP addresses. Nevertheless, DDNS includes a layer of dynamism: whenever the IP address adjustments, the DNS document automatically updates, preserving constant access factors despite IP fluctuations. This is a crucial capability in scenarios such as remote access, where customers may need to log into their home networks or servers from numerous external locations.

An essential application of DDNS is its combination with routers, making it possible for customers to configure their network settings directly from the router's console. Many contemporary routers included integrated assistance for preferred DDNS services. By setting up DDNS on the router, users can guarantee that their network's external IP address is properly mapped to a domain. This approach is usually simpler than manually configuring DDNS on private gadgets. Router makers usually offer guidance on DBA settings, enabling individuals to quickly browse the procedure.

For those seeking an economical option, there are countless free DDNS solutions readily available. Some of the popular options consist of Dynu, freedns, and no-ip. These suppliers make it possible for customers to develop a free domain that connects to their dynamic IP, supplying a reliable means of remote access. The procedure of registering for DDNS services is typically straightforward. Many service providers will require customers to develop an account, after that select a domain name that will function as the static entry factor for their dynamic IP address. As soon as registration is total, individuals will frequently need to configure the DDNS settings on their router or tool, making certain the service can track and upgrade IP address modifications as they occur. Packages often offered by DDNS suppliers can vary, with some providing a mix of free and paid services. Free dynamic DNS hosting might include constraints such as fewer attributes or the demand for normal account activity to maintain the domain active. Customers searching for an extra extensive remedy may pick paid DDNS services, which normally provide fringe benefits, such as enhanced security procedures, assured uptime, and concern assistance.
